Mair Village Population - Beohari, Shahdol, Madhya Pradesh

Mair is a village located in Beohari Tehsil of Shahdol district in Madhya Pradesh. Around 132 families reside in Mair village. Mair village is administered by Sarpanch(Head of village) who is elected every five years.

As per the Census India 2011, Mair village has population of 596 of which 327 are males and 269 are females. The population of children between age 0-6 is 81 which is 13.59% of total population.

The sex-ratio of Mair village is around 823 compared to 931 which is average of Madhya Pradesh state. The literacy rate of Mair village is 53.02% out of which 56.57% males are literate and 48.7% females are literate. There are 2.18% Scheduled Caste (SC) and 45.47% Scheduled Tribe (ST) of total population in Mair village.
